38-119. NOTIFICATION OF FIRES BY RAILROAD EMPLOYEES — PENALTY. (1) During the closed season any employee of a railroad who, in the course of his employment, shall see a fire on or near the right of way, station grounds or other operating property of such railroad in, contiguous or adjacent to forest or range lands, shall immediately report such information to a fire warden. If such fire is on or spread from the railroad right of way, station grounds or other operating property of such railroad such employee or any other person in authority shall take all reasonable and prudent measures to control and extinguish such fire.

(2) A violation of any of the provisions of this or the next succeeding section shall be deemed a petty misdemeanor.

History:

[38-119, added 1972, ch. 401, sec. 2, p. 1164.]
